@charset "UTF-8";.color-red-400[data-v-01bafec5],[data-v-01bafec5] .color-red-400{color:var(--color-red-400)!important}.color-red-500[data-v-01bafec5],[data-v-01bafec5] .color-red-500{color:var(--color-red-500)!important}.font-weight-regular[data-v-01bafec5],[data-v-01bafec5] .font-weight-regular{font-weight:400!important}.font-weight-bold[data-v-01bafec5],[data-v-01bafec5] .font-weight-bold{font-weight:700!important}.font-size-sm[data-v-01bafec5],[data-v-01bafec5] .font-size-sm{font-size:var(--font-size-sm)!important}.font-size-2xs[data-v-01bafec5],[data-v-01bafec5] .font-size-2xs{font-size:var(--font-size-2xs)!important}.font-size-4xs[data-v-01bafec5],[data-v-01bafec5] .font-size-4xs{font-size:var(--font-size-4xs)!important}.text-marker[data-v-01bafec5],[data-v-01bafec5] .text-marker{background-color:var(--color-yellow-300)!important;padding-inline:var(--space-8)!important}.top3-compare-table[data-v-01bafec5]{border-collapse:separate;border-spacing:0;height:100%;table-layout:fixed;width:100%}.top3-compare-table td[data-v-01bafec5],.top3-compare-table th[data-v-01bafec5]{border:1px solid var(--color-neutral-600);text-align:center}.top3-compare-table td[data-v-01bafec5]:not(:last-child),.top3-compare-table th[data-v-01bafec5]:not(:last-child){border-right:none}.top3-compare-table tr:not(:last-child) td[data-v-01bafec5],.top3-compare-table tr:not(:last-child) th[data-v-01bafec5]{border-bottom:none}@media screen and (min-width:1020px){.top3-compare-table tr:last-child th[data-v-01bafec5]{padding-block:var(--space-8)}}.top3-compare-table th[data-v-01bafec5]{background-color:var(--color-neutral-400);font-size:var(--font-size-3xs);font-weight:500;padding:var(--space-4)}.top3-compare-table th.label-th[data-v-01bafec5]{text-align:center;vertical-align:middle;width:64px}@media screen and (min-width:1020px){.top3-compare-table th.label-th[data-v-01bafec5]{width:72px}}.top3-compare-table th.cta-th[data-v-01bafec5]{text-align:center;width:calc(33.33333% - 40px)}@media screen and (min-width:1020px){.top3-compare-table th.cta-th[data-v-01bafec5]{padding:var(--space-8)}}.top3-compare-table th.first-place[data-v-01bafec5]{background-color:var(--color-yellow-50)}.top3-compare-table td[data-v-01bafec5]{background-color:var(--color-neutral-10);font-size:var(--font-size-sm);font-weight:700;padding:var(--space-8);width:calc(33.33333% - 40px)}@media screen and (min-width:1020px){.top3-compare-table td[data-v-01bafec5]{padding:var(--space-16)}}.top3-compare-table td.price-td[data-v-01bafec5]{padding:var(--space-2) var(--space-16)}.top3-compare-table td.service-td[data-v-01bafec5]{padding:0}@media screen and (min-width:1020px){.top3-compare-table td.service-td[data-v-01bafec5]{padding-bottom:var(--space-8)}}.top3-compare-table td.service-td[data-v-01bafec5] .base-cta-link.cta{color:var(--color-blue-700);display:inline}.top3-compare-table td.service-td[data-v-01bafec5] .base-cta-link.cta:after{background:url(../img/icon/open-in-new-blue.svg) no-repeat 50%/contain;content:" ";display:inline-block;height:max(12/var(--base-mobile-width) * 100vw,12px);margin-left:max(4/var(--base-mobile-width) * 100vw,4px);vertical-align:middle;width:max(12/var(--base-mobile-width) * 100vw,12px)}@media screen and (min-width:1020px){.top3-compare-table td.service-td[data-v-01bafec5] .base-cta-link.cta:after{height:min(16/var(--base-desktop-width) * 100vw,16px);margin-left:max(2/var(--base-mobile-width) * 100vw,2px);width:min(16/var(--base-desktop-width) * 100vw,16px)}}.top3-compare-table td.service-td[data-v-01bafec5] .base-cta-link.cta .text{display:inline;white-space:normal}.top3-compare-table td.small-text-td[data-v-01bafec5]{font-size:var(--font-size-2xs);font-weight:500;overflow:hidden;white-space:nowrap}@media screen and (min-width:1020px){.top3-compare-table td.small-text-td[data-v-01bafec5]{font-size:var(--font-size-sm)}}.top3-compare-table td.watertype-small-td[data-v-01bafec5]{white-space:normal}@media screen and (min-width:1020px){.top3-compare-table td.small-text-td.watertype-small-td[data-v-01bafec5] br,.top3-compare-table td.small-text-td.watertype-small-td br[data-v-01bafec5]{display:none}}.top3-compare-table td.first-place[data-v-01bafec5]{background-color:var(--color-yellow-50)}.top3-compare-table caption[data-v-01bafec5]{caption-side:bottom;font-size:var(--font-size-3xs);margin-top:var(--space-4);padding:0 var(--space-8);text-align:left}@media screen and (min-width:1020px){.top3-compare-table caption[data-v-01bafec5]{padding:0}}
